Programme structure

How the programme is delivered

A structured learning journey from needs analysis through competency verification and follow-up coaching.

FS Competency Framework per IEC 61511

Define FS competency per IEC 61511 Cl.5 — Functional Safety Engineer (FSE), Functional Safety Engineering Professional (FSEng), Functional Safety Professional (FSP), TÜV / exida / SIRA certification; align with corporate technical career path.

Curriculum per Certification Level

Design curriculum — Foundation (FS basics, IEC 61511 / 61508 overview), Engineer (PHA / LOPA / SIL allocation), Professional (SRS / verification / FSA), Specialist (cyber per IEC 62443, prior use, complex SIS); align with TÜV / exida syllabus.

PHA / LOPA / SIL Workshop Training

Deliver PHA / LOPA / SIL workshop training — facilitate practice HAZOP nodes, calculate LOPA worksheet, allocate SIL band; align with CCPS Guidelines for Hazard Evaluation Procedures and IEC 61511 Phase 3-5 requirement.

SIS Design & Verification Training

Deliver SIS design / verification training — FMEDA interpretation, PFD / PFH calculation per IEC 61508-6, architectural constraint per Route 1H / 2H, proof-test design; align with vendor-specific (Triconex, HIMA, ABB, AB) training.

Competency Assessment & Certification

Conduct certification examination per TÜV Rheinland / exida CFSE / CFSP / SIRA — written test (typical 80% pass), case study, oral defence; specify CPD per certification body (typical 30 hours/year).

Programme Maintenance & Re-Certification

Maintain training records per IEC 61511 Cl.5.2.5 — individual competency matrix, certification expiry tracking, CPD log; specify recertification per certification body (typical triennial); align with FSA Stage audit.
